Not sure on the Getaway but I can tell you this...A Hobie 16 DOES NOT need to have the shrouds loosened up to lower the mast. Your buddy is crazy.
On the 16, lowering the jib loosens the rig. Unless he has a furling jib. Then it works the same as the Getaway.
The Getaway jib is affixed to the forestay, so rig tension is done by pulling shrouds or forestay tighter. You pretty much have to de-tension a shroud to get the forestay loose (if the rig has proper tension). It is easier to pull the mast to the aft / side to get that done or sheet the main hard to one end of the traveler (watch for wind shifts etc). I prefer the halyard or a trap wire to hold the mast over until a pin is removed and replaced again. Trusting that the wind is not going to increase or shift direction makes the main-sheeting technique risky.
